• 0 رای - 0 میانگین
  • 1
  • 2
  • 3
  • 4
  • 5
ارتباط بین جدول در سیستم ساده مدیریت نمره
#1
سلام
برای پروژه دانشجویی تصمیم دارم سیستم مدیریت نمره ها بصورت ساده را پیاده سازی کنم.
جدول هایی که ساختم به شرح زیر هستند. فقط نمیدونم جدولی بنام term_course را قرار بدم یا حذف کنم؟

# course
-- id_course
-- name

# term
-- id_term
-- term

# term_course
-- id
-- id_course
-- id_term

#grade
-- id_grade
-- id_course
-- id_term
-- code
-- date
  پاسخ
تشکر شده توسط :
#2
کافیه فک کنم...
وبلاگ: Yousha.Blog.ir

صدام: "اگر با ارتش شاه ایران طرف بودیم، یک ماهه جنگ را می بردیم"
http://gulfnews.com/opinion/thinkers/ira...i-1.500997
  پاسخ
تشکر شده توسط : a76205
#3
فکر می کنم دانشجو هم ضرورت داره... الان شما برای هر کورس (مثلا جاوا با آی دی 54) فقط یه نمره می تونید بزارید...
علی القاعده باید هر دانشجو در یک کورس مشخص در یک ترم مشخص نمره داشته باشه
یه جدول برای دانشجو باید داشته باشید و آی دی دانشجو رو هم همراه با ای دی کورس و آی دی ترم در جدول grade قرار بدید
  پاسخ
تشکر شده توسط : a76205
#4
(۱۳۹۵ فروردین ۱۰, ۰۱:۲۱ ق.ظ)mo_ali_2005 نوشته: فکر می کنم دانشجو هم ضرورت داره... الان شما برای هر کورس (مثلا جاوا با آی دی 54) فقط یه نمره می تونید بزارید...
علی القاعده باید هر دانشجو در یک کورس مشخص در یک ترم مشخص نمره داشته باشه
یه جدول برای دانشجو باید داشته باشید و آی دی دانشجو رو هم همراه با ای دی کورس و آی دی ترم در جدول grade قرار بدید

تشکر درواقع دانشجو نام کاربری نداره؛ بعنوان پروژه پایانی میخوام تحویل بدم و از طرفی استاد مربوطه میخواد راحت و سریع نمره درج کنه وگرنه از سیستم گلستان دانشگاه استفاده میکرد.

(۱۳۹۵ فروردین ۱۰, ۱۲:۴۵ ق.ظ)Y.P.Y نوشته: کافیه فک کنم...

اگر جدول # term_course نباشه اتفاقی نمیوفته؟ ترم و کورس را میشه از جدول خودشون داخل drop down نمایش داد.

سوال دوم: وقتی استاد برای یکی از ترم ها نمره وارد کرده و بخواد اون ترم حذف بشه چگونه رکوردها کنترل شود و اجازه حذف نده؟ ( تا زمانی که نمره های ترم مربوطه کامل حذف شوند. )
  پاسخ
تشکر شده توسط :


پرش به انجمن:


کاربران در حال بازدید این موضوع: 1 مهمان